Teenager’s first aid saves life of sister bitten by poisonous snake


Mangalore Today News Network

Puttur, Oct 13,2017 : A courageous teenager saved the life of his sister who was bitten by a poisonous  snake  by  providing her first aid without any delay at Kokkada in the taluk.


snakeEleven year old Sharanya  was in the farm of their family at Kokkada when a poisonous snake bit her. Nitin who  was also in the farm,  wasted no time and  tied a cloth tightly around the wound and sucked the blood from the place where the snake bit his sister.

He sucked the blood and spit it continuously for some time. The girl was later taken to the hospital where doctors  provided necessary treatment to the girl.


They also said the first aid provided by Nitin helped in saving the girl to a great extent. Experts point out that though the entire venom in the body cannot be sucked out through first aid, it helps in saving precious lives.

Nitin, a I PUC student of St George Pre-University College at Nelyady had  learnt in school about first aid that should be given in case of snake bite  and used this knowledge to save the life of his sister.
